Ballroom Projects is happy to announce the first in three programs in Partnership with the Chicago Architecture Biennial!
Join us for Fake Architects opening October 2 7:00-10:00pm and running though October 24.
In Fake Architects, artists Andrea Chiu and Nick Grasso present architectural frameworks and hypothetical structures that are recognizable in form, but reject contextual understanding.These designs and constructions employ common architectural systems while ignoring certified legitimacy. This exhibition offers an opportunity to engage with designed spaces and plans on their own terms; bridging the gap between function and nonsense.
